As part of the ๐Œ๐ˆ๐’๐Ž ๐ฉ๐ซ๐จ๐ฃ๐ž๐œ๐ญ, we recently completed our intensive field campaign at ๐‡๐ฒ๐ฒ๐ญ๐ข๐šฬˆ๐ฅ๐šฬˆ ๐…๐จ๐ซ๐ž๐ฌ๐ญ ๐’๐ญ๐š๐ญ๐ข๐จ๐ง, ๐…๐ข๐ง๐ฅ๐š๐ง๐. The campaign marked an important step forward in validating our technologies under real wetland conditions. Here are some of the highlights:

๐Ÿ”ฌ ๐’๐ž๐ง๐ฌ๐จ๐ซ ๐“๐ž๐ฌ๐ญ๐ข๐ง๐ 
โ€ข Wet verification was successfully implemented at Hyytiรคlรค Station.
โ€ข Greenhouse gases were monitored using our sensors and compared against high-cost reference instruments.
โ€ข The ๐Œ๐ˆ๐’๐Ž ๐ฌ๐ž๐ง๐ฌ๐จ๐ซ ๐œ๐ก๐š๐ฆ๐›๐ž๐ซ was tested against the Auto chamber, providing insightful comparisons.
โ€ข Greenhouse gas flux was measured with our sensors in the Auto chamber setup.

๐Ÿš ๐๐ข๐ฅ๐จ๐ญ ๐“๐ž๐ฌ๐ญ๐ข๐ง๐ 
โ€ข After installing the ๐๐ซ๐จ๐ง๐ž-๐ข๐ง-๐š-๐›๐จ๐ฑ ๐ฌ๐ฒ๐ฌ๐ญ๐ž๐ฆ, our drone successfully performed numerous extensive flights.
โ€ข For the first time, we measured ๐ฏ๐ž๐ซ๐ญ๐ข๐œ๐š๐ฅ ๐ ๐ซ๐ž๐ž๐ง๐ก๐จ๐ฎ๐ฌ๐ž ๐ ๐š๐ฌ๐ž๐ฌ using the drone system, an exciting breakthrough!

๐Ÿ“ก ๐ƒ๐š๐ญ๐š ๐‚๐จ๐ฆ๐ฆ๐ฎ๐ง๐ข๐œ๐š๐ญ๐ข๐จ๐ง
โ€ข We successfully tested ๐๐š๐ญ๐š ๐ญ๐ซ๐š๐ง๐ฌ๐ฆ๐ข๐ฌ๐ฌ๐ข๐จ๐ง ๐Ÿ๐ซ๐จ๐ฆ ๐ฌ๐ญ๐š๐ญ๐ข๐œ ๐๐ž๐ฏ๐ข๐œ๐ž๐ฌ ๐ญ๐จ ๐ญ๐ก๐ž ๐ก๐ข๐ ๐ก ๐ˆ๐‚๐Ž๐’ ๐ญ๐จ๐ฐ๐ž๐ซ across several locations.
